Brief history of the club

Luton Town was founded on 11 April 1885, making it one of the oldest clubs in England (older than Chelsea and Arsenal, for example). There are many stories associated with the team, one of the notable facts is that Luton Town began paying their players money for participation in matches in the early stages of the development of football. The unique nickname "Hatters" was given to Luton due to the rich hat industry in Bedfordshire, where the club is still based, although it is now a suburb of London. Even the club’s logo depicts a hat.

Between 2007 and 2009, Luton Town suffered financial problems and were docked 30 points, leading to their relegation from the EFL and relegation to the National League, the fifth tier of the domestic game. The team was relegated to the lower leagues several times in a row, which meant a serious decline. Fans still cannot forget this difficult history, and often believe that the club was severely punished by the FA.

 

However, thanks to head coach John Still, who led the team out of the National League in 2014, and Nathan Jones, Luton began to climb the ladder again, returning to the Championship in 2019. There they became one of the most competitive teams in the second division thanks to their patience and work.

Last season, Luton won 21 times, drew 17 matches and lost 8 matches. Thus, the club gained 80 points and was 11 points behind the playoff zone. The Hatters are the worst among the top six in the Championship in terms of the number of goals scored - only 57. For example, Burnley, first in the table, has 87 goals scored, Coventry - 58.

 

Stadium

Luton have played at Kenilworth Road since 1905. But this stadium will be considered the worst in the next season of the Premier League. This is not because of its small size, but because of its old age, lack of safety and lack of compliance with all necessary requirements. For example, one of the stands is located literally in a residential building, and to the other fans can climb an old metal staircase that runs between residential buildings and the internal gardens of local residents. The latter suffer from noise and pollution, and with the team entering the Premier League, this situation will only worsen.

 

Head coach

Current Luton head coach Rob Edwards began his Premier League career at Aston Villa and later moved to Wolverhampton Wanderers, where he played for 4 seasons. He then helped Blackpool and Norwich achieve promotion and played for Barnsley until injury forced him to retire from football in 2013. Edwards was also capped for Wales, making 15 caps. His father was a Wales under-18 international.

 

After retiring, Edwards took charge of Wolverhampton Wolverhampton Academy, AFC Telford United and the England Under-16 team. He led Forest Green Rovers to the League Two title in the 2021/2022 season. Edwards was appointed Watford manager in May 2022 but was sacked in September. Soon after, he joined Luton Town, who, thanks to his leadership, achieved promotion to the Premier League via the play-offs.

Advantages and disadvantages

One of the strengths worth noting is motivation. The Premier League is a new level for all the players in the current squad and they are keen to prove that they are capable of more. However, there are many more weaknesses. For example, this is a frankly weak squad that needs strengthening in almost every position. The club has a tiny budget, so you shouldn’t expect a large number of high-quality reinforcements. On the other hand, the giants may underestimate Luton, especially when the highly paid stars of the conditional Manchester United arrive at the Kenilworth Road stadium and feel like they are in the village by English standards.

 

What awaits the team in the new season?

Luton will definitely be fighting for survival in the coming campaign.
